Michelle Teran explores the interplay between social and media networks within urban environments and creates performances, installations and online works. She received numerous grants and awards (recently: Prix Ars Electronica honorary mention - interactive art and
the 2nd prize in the Vida 8.0 Art & Artificial Life International Competition)
